When I added the spectre_v2 information in sysfs, I included the
availability of the ori31 speculation barrier.

Although the ori31 barrier can be used to mitigate v2, it's primarily
intended as a spectre v1 mitigation. Spectre v2 is mitigated by
hardware changes.

So rework the sysfs files to show the ori31 information in the
spectre_v1 file, rather than v2.

Currently we display eg:

  $ grep . spectre_v*
  spectre_v1:Mitigation: __user pointer sanitization
  spectre_v2:Mitigation: Indirect branch cache disabled, ori31 speculation barrier enabled

After:

  $ grep . spectre_v*
  spectre_v1:Mitigation: __user pointer sanitization, ori31 speculation barrier enabled
  spectre_v2:Mitigation: Indirect branch cache disabled

> > Since 902bdc57451c, get_pci_dev() calls pci_get_domain_bus_and_slot(). This
> > has the effect of incrementing the reference count of the PCI device, as
> > explained in drivers/pci/search.c:
> > 
> >  * Given a PCI domain, bus, and slot/function number, the desired PCI
> >  * device is located in the list of PCI devices. If the device is
> >  * found, its reference count is increased and this function returns a
> >  * pointer to its data structure.  The caller must decrement the
> >  * reference count by calling pci_dev_put().  If no device is found,
> >  * %NULL is returned.
> > 
> > Nothing was done to call pci_dev_put() and the reference count of GPU and
> > NPU PCI devices rockets up.
> > 
> > A natural way to fix this would be to teach the callers about the change,
> > so that they call pci_dev_put() when done with the pointer. This turns
> > out to be quite intrusive, as it affects many paths in npu-dma.c,
> > pci-ioda.c and vfio_pci_nvlink2.c.

Not exactly the same: pci_get_dev_by_id() always increment the refcount
of the returned PCI device. The refcount is only decremented when this
device is passed to pci_get_dev_by_id() to continue searching.

That means that the users of the PCI device pointer returned by
pci_get_dev_by_id() or its exported variants pci_get_subsys(),
pci_get_device() and pci_get_class() do handle the refcount. They
all pass the pointer to pci_dev_put() or continue the search,
which calls pci_dev_put() internally.

Direct and indirect callers of get_pci_dev() don't care for the
refcount at all unless I'm missing something.
